Size

The oven is one the most used appliances in the kitchen. It is therefore important to choose the right size for your needs. Single ovens are available in a variety of sizes, from 30 to 120 litres. This makes it possible to choose the best one for your kitchen.



The ideal size is based on your lifestyle and cooking habits. People who cook frequently may require an extra capacity to cook for a large number of people. If you're a beginner or have limited bench space think about a smaller model.

When choosing an electric single oven that has a built-in feature it is also important to consider the height and depth of the unit. The height may differ between models, but the majority are designed to be at the same height as your cabinets. Oven depths can also differ however the majority are between 22 and 24 inches.

After you've decided on the size of your oven, it's time to start evaluating its features. Some models have a self-cleaning feature that uses steam to remove small soils and eliminate the odor. Certain models come with a "no-preheat" option, which allows the oven to reach the desired temperature without preheating. Some models include a remote thermometer that can notify users after the meal is cooked.

Functions

Different models have different features and functions. This can make a huge difference in your cooking. The fan-assisted function is one of the most beneficial. It uses fans to circulate hot air, thereby speeding up the cooking process. This is great for roasting or baking dishes. The oven function is a traditional one that is able to heat both lower and upper elements to create more traditional results. Some models also have steam functions to preserve the moisture and tenderness of dishes such as casseroles custards, and poultry.

Oven self-cleaning functions have been designed to help you save time cleaning. Pyrolytic cleaning eliminates grease and food residues using high temperatures, reducing the need for manual scrubs. Meanwhile, steam clean uses less intense heat for a more gentle clean with the use of fewer chemical substances.

The minute minder is a second important feature. It will sound an alarm if the time you have set for cooking has expired. This is especially helpful for recipes that require precise timing. Other features include grilling, which uses the heat from the top element of the oven to cook your dish quickly evenly, as well as defrosting, which is a method of gently defrosting food items in the oven without the need for water.

Certain models also come with a top brown setting that can only power the upper element and allows you to achieve a crisper finish to casseroles as well as lasagne, moussaka and cauliflower cheese. The warming function is great to keep plates and naans warm and is perfect to finish off dishes that don't need a full roasting.
